Output f394840b12d73fc6842f3d4506d3916d0a4b7aafbc103c53a133c464d33e0464:4

value
50761905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26b079f31d81057952ff5c4620a453c7123ca87 OP_EQUAL
address
3HxQRFNQWSmdwjnLvVjXH3gHJZ7b83tWuH
transaction
f394840b12d73fc6842f3d4506d3916d0a4b7aafbc103c53a133c464d33e0464
spent
true